ここには自分がeclipse上で発生したエラーをまとめていこうと思います。
まだ経験数カ月の雑魚初心者ですが、
誰かの役に立てれば幸いです。(コメント欲しいなw)
プロジェクト '〇〇' のクラスパス変数 'TOMCAT_HOME/lib/□□□-api.jar' がアンバインドされています 〇〇ビルド・パス ビルド・パス問題
ビルド・パスのエラーが解決されるまで、プロジェクトをビルドできません。
・Eclipse→pleiades\tomcat\8\libに同じjarファイルがあったので、
〇〇のビルドパス構成→ライブラリー からエラーjarを全て除去し、
外部jarの追加→pleiades\tomcat\8\libから先ほど除去したjarを追加。
プロジェクトをクリーンすればOK。
eclipse起動後、CSSの編集が反映されない。紐づいてない?
エクリプスの挙動がおかしいときは以下3パターンのクリーンを試そう。
①ブラウザで「Ctrl+F5」で更新。
②eclipse上部の「プロジェクト」→「クリーン」。
③直接プロジェクトを右クリック→「リフレッシュ」。
eclipseにimportや更新したファイルが反映されない
該当プロジェクトを右クリック「リフレッシュ」
jsファイルが反映されない
今回jsファイルが反映されなかったのは
以下が途中で改行されていたから。
<script type="text/javascript" src="js/btn.js"></script>
Safariでcssのactiveとhoverが上手く反応しない
html側のタグ中にontouchstart=""
を入れる。
例:<span class="btnst" ontouchstart="">更新</span>
eclipseでポートがalreadyで作動しているとき
エクリプスを閉じてもTomcatだけ動き続けることある。
タスクマネージャーでjava.exe(javaから始まるもの)を終了させる。
pleiadesの展開(解凍)ができないとき
Windows展開ウィザードでのエラー表示で
フォルダーを開くことができないときの対処法。
「圧縮 (zip 形式) フォルダー 'D:\pleiades-e○○○○-ultimate-jre_20190630.zip' は無効です。」と出る。
以下を参考に「7-zip」で開くことができた。
参照 https://shootingogi.net/1420/
解凍ツールが入っていなかったのが原因。
pom.xmlで追加した内容が効かない(springboot)
springbootでバリデーションチェックを追加したが
チェック判定がエラーにならない。
eclipse上部の「プロジェクト」→「クリーン」。
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-validation</artifactId>
</dependency>
外部プロジェクトを参照呼び出しできない(Java)
プロジェクトAからプロジェクトBを「import パッケージ名.クラス名」でimport参照したがエラーが出る。
プロジェクトAを右クリックし「ビルド・パスの構成」から「プロジェクト」タブを選択、「プロジェクトB」を追加し適用。
「プロジェクトB」が表示されなければJavaプロジェクトとして認識されていない。
つまりプロジェクトBはビルド・パスの設定もできない状態、カーソルを当てると「使用可能なアクションはありません」と出る。
Javaプロジェクトとして認識させる設定をする。
プロジェクトBを右クリックし「プロパティ」→「プロジェクト・ファセット」を選択し、「ファセット・フォームへ変換...」をクリック。
Javaにだけチェックが入る。完了後、上記ビルド・パス設定をする。
参照:https://qiita.com/yukiri-pg/items/90c75cb9c53e025516f5